Output 51b9eb40f1aadf7e7cb011b031ac219bf29424bbdcd1663b6ffbdaa30c0abedd:14

value
74690713
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dde53c69967f5d54b69418e8014a980e66c1c7b9f0e42518e78d6d984f53c83a
address
bc1pmhjnc6vk0aw4fd55rr5qzj5cpenvr3ae7rjz2x8834kesn6neqaqlvhptv
transaction
51b9eb40f1aadf7e7cb011b031ac219bf29424bbdcd1663b6ffbdaa30c0abedd
confirmations
50913
spent
true